there's something so weirdly sweet about the fishing aspect of cruelty squad to me. like sure, we never get a proper backstory for john, but he knows how to fish (and the names of different species of fish in the cruelty squad universe), and a tattered rain hat is "nostalgic" for him. it's pretty clear that he used to be a fisher, maybe even a fisherman's son, someone who grew up with this completely ordinary and grounded hobby that he still understands and enjoys as an adult, despite whatever mental breakdown he had apparently causing him to lose touch with most of his memories (personal interpretation).
it's so strangely comforting that in a game notorious for its absurdism and jarring graphics and incomprehensible lore, a game where you literally kill and become god, a game that's essentially a parody of late-stage capitalism, you can ignore your mission and go fishing instead. you can put on a tattered rain hat and go fishing. to me, it feels a lot like a reminder that even in the absolute batshit world we live in, people are still people, no matter how hard you try to strip them of their humanity (you can fish on any difficulty; john's ability to engage in his one and only hobby can't be taken away even when his divine light is severed, or even when he apparently loses bodily autonomy).
and it's not like that hobby is somehow pure or untouched by the horrible reality around him; you still find human bodies in the water, you still ultimately find the fishes you catch on the stock market. you can't escape capitalism, it infects everything, but you're allowed to find momentary comfort in something you can control. something that was born of you and your humanity alone.
